Invesco Ltd. increased its holdings in shares of Invesco FTSE RAFI Developed Markets ex-U.S. Small-Mid ETF (NYSEARCA:PDN – Free Report) by 107.8% during the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m owned 502,933 shares of the exchange traded fund’s stock after buying an additional 260,863 shares during the period. Invesco Ltd. owned about 3.23% of Invesco FTSE RAFI Developed Markets ex-U.S. Small-Mid ETF worth $15,903,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

About Invesco FTSE RAFI Developed Markets ex-U.S. Small-Mid ETF
The Invesco FTSE RAFI Developed Markets ex-U.S. Small-Mid ETF (PDN)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the FTSE RAFI Developed x US Mid\u002FSmall index. The fund tracks a fundamentally-weighted index of small- and mid-cap stocks from developed countries outside the US that are screened based on fundamental metrics.
